#7d0167 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7d0167 is composed of 49% red, 0.4%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99.2% magenta, 17.6% yellow and 51% black. It has a hue angle of 310.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 24.7%. #7d0167 color hex could be obtained by blending #fa02ce with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660066.

#7d0167 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7d0167 has RGB values of R:125, G:1, B:103 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.18,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 8192359.
